Explain locking. List its types.
Answer / Samsher Singh
"Locking is a mechanism used in databases to prevent multiple transactions from accessing and modifying the same data simultaneously, thus ensuring data consistency and integrity. In Sybase, there are several types of locks such as table locks (shared and exclusive), page locks, row locks, and cursor locks. "
